Product Description:-
Elevate your desk or home office with this magnificent vintage-style brass pen stand and integrated inkwell set. Known traditionally as a Kalam Dani, this piece is an exquisite example of detailed brass artistry, perfect for collectors and lovers of antique desk decor.

This pen stand is more than just an organizer; it's a statement piece that channels old-world sophistication. The design typically features an elegant tray or stand with dedicated slots for writing instruments and a fixed or removable brass ink pot (inkwell). The rich brass material and ornate detailing make it a striking focal point for any writer’s desk, library, or study.

Product Details:-
Material: Heavy Solid Brass
SKU:- SEJ-2911-45
SIZE:-31 X 8 X 12 CM
WEIGHT:- 0.920KG
